Big Timber Campground near King George, VA, is situated in a region with flat terrain and dense tree coverage. The area experiences temperatures ranging from the 30s in winter to the 80s in summer. Campers can explore the nearby Caledon State Park or visit the historic sites of Fredericksburg, both offering engaging activities and scenic views.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do I need reservations for Big Timber Campground?

Reservations are recommended for Big Timber Campground, especially during peak camping seasons and weekends when spots tend to fill up quickly. The campground's popularity as a peaceful getaway destination means that securing your spot in advance is the safest approach. To make a reservation, contact the campground directly through their official website or by phone. For last-minute trips, it's worth calling to check availability for walk-in camping opportunities, but having a backup plan is advisable during busy periods.

What amenities are available at Big Timber Campground?

Big Timber Campground offers a range of amenities that make it a comfortable place to get away from everyday life. The campground features basic facilities including restrooms, drinking water, and designated camping sites. Fire rings are available for campfires and cooking. The wooded setting provides natural shade and a peaceful atmosphere. While specific recreational amenities aren't extensively documented, the natural surroundings offer opportunities for hiking and outdoor activities. For the most current information about shower facilities, electric hookups, or other specific amenities, contacting the campground directly before your visit is recommended.

Where is Big Timber Campground located and how do I get there?

Big Timber Campground is located in King George, Virginia. The campground is situated in a serene wooded area that provides a peaceful retreat from urban areas. To get there, you'll need to follow directions to King George County. From Richmond, take I-95 north, then use state highways to reach King George. From Washington DC, head south on I-95 and follow the appropriate exits. For precise directions, it's recommended to use GPS coordinates or check the campground's official website, as rural roads may not always be well-marked.
